Yoogali is a small community in New South Wales within the Griffith local government area (postcode 2680). With a population of 1,334, the suburb has an established demographic with a median age of 41. Households earn a median income of $108K per year, with an average household size of 2.8 people. The most common occupations are managers, technicians & trades, clerical & administrative. The top ancestries reported are Italian, Australian, English.
The median house price in Yoogali is $601,000, having dropped significantly 11.7% over the past year. Units have a median price of $670,000 (+31.4% YoY). The current median weekly rent is $475. This gives a gross rental yield of approximately 4.1%. The median monthly mortgage repayment is $1,606.
Yoogali is served by 2 schools, including 2 primary. The average ICSEA score is 982, which is around the national average of 1,000. Public transport access includes 32 bus stops. The crime rate in the Griffith LGA is moderate at 4,407 incidents per 100,000 population.
